Usage

When to use each

Use πŸ§‘πŸΌβ€β€οΈβ€πŸ§‘πŸ½ when celebrating a specific romantic relationship, sharing couple milestones, or representing inclusive love between two people in content where skin tone representation matters. Use πŸ’” when expressing heartbreak, empathizing with someone's pain, reacting to disappointing news, or participating in any emotional or ironic online discourse. When in doubt, πŸ’” will always land clearer and resonate more broadly across audiences.
